Wheelchair Ramp Installation in Wilmington, NC
Wheelchair ramp installation services provide accessible solutions for homeowners looking to improve entryways and outdoor areas. These services typically cover a variety of projects, including ramps for residential entrances, decks, patios, and other outdoor spaces where step-free access is desired. Property owners usually want to understand the different types of ramps available, such as portable, modular, or permanent structures, as well as the materials used and the specific dimensions needed to accommodate mobility devices comfortably and safely.
Before requesting wheelchair ramp installation, property owners should consider factors like the slope or incline of the ramp, the space available for installation, and any local building codes or regulations that may apply. It is also helpful to think about the overall layout of the property and how the ramp will integrate with existing walkways or entrances. Clear communication about specific access needs and site conditions can ensure the selected solution provides safe, convenient access for all users.

Wheelchair Ramp Installation Questions
What types of properties can benefit from wheelchair ramp installation? Residential homes, apartments, and commercial buildings can all be enhanced with wheelchair ramps to improve accessibility.
What are common materials used for wheelchair ramps? Common options include aluminum, wood, and composite materials, chosen for durability and safety.
Is it possible to customize wheelchair ramps to fit specific property layouts? Yes, ramps can be tailored to match different entryways and property designs for a seamless fit.
What should property owners consider before installing a wheelchair ramp? Factors include the entryway height, available space, and the type of mobility aid used to ensure proper design and safety.
